Ana Ros, newly crowned as top female chef by the World’s 50 Best Restaurants (see Harden’s report), will be cooking in London on June 14. Ros, chef-patron of Hisa Franko in Slovenia, heads the line-up at Chefstock, the annual festival hosted by Alyn Williams at his restaurant in Mayfair’s Westbury Hotel. Sommelier-turned-restaurateur Xavier Rousset is launching his third solo venture, Comptoir Café & Wine, in Mayfair next month. It follows the success of Blandford Comptoir in Marylebone – praised in the latest Harden’s Survey for its “superb wine list” – and Burgundy specialist Cabotte in the City, both of which opened last year. Le Gavroche, the Roux family flagship and foundation stone of modern London gastronomy, is celebrating its 50th anniversary this year with a “Back to the Classics” menu of original dishes from 1967. The family behind Jamavar, the new upmarket Indian in Mayfair, has taken the lease on Claude Bosi’s former restaurant Hibiscus in Maddox and plans to open an as-yet unnamed “casual Indian concept” there later this year. Chefs past and present at Le Gavroche are receiving a Christmas bonus this year following Michel Roux Jr’s announcement that he will make up the shortfall owed to underpaid staff members. Le Gavroche will close for lunch on Tuesdays and bring last orders forward to 9.30pm to reduce working hours following a newspaper report that it paid kitchen staff as little as £5.50 a hour. The Boisdale stable of Scottish-themed bar-restaurants will expand next week with a new opening – in a converted Mayfair stables. The latest venue is smaller than the Belgravia original and its City and Canary Wharf offshoots, so has more of a cosy whisky bar atmosphere – topped off with an in-house humidor and street-level cigar terrace. Mexican celebrity chef Martha Ortiz is to open a restaurant at the InterContinental Hotel in Park Lane next spring. Dulce Patria, her Mexico City venture, is regarded as one of the most exciting restaurants in Latin America, combining research into historical Mexican gastronomy with creative modern twists.
